Sempervivum - the rose of the rock garden. Its name comes from two Latin words, semper and vivus - "always and forever alive". Beautiful, meaningful, inspiring. Just like the plant, defined by its qualities and character. Determined to survive in harsh conditions. Resistant. Seems tough from the outside but really juicy inside. The less is more type. With a little pink twist on the sides. Simple. Pure. Nothing fancy, just natural. Yet stunningly decorative when in full bloom.

So happy if you share ;) Today is a special day. Santa in town! Excitement in the air. Boots polished and carefully placed in the windows, waiting to be filled up with chocolate Santa figures, candies, oranges and apples, small presents wrapped up in red Santa bags. Fingers crossed not to get golden twigs instead, that only goes for the naughty ones. Then it's bedtime. While everyone is sleeping their sweetest dreams, a nice, old man dressed up in red, with long white beard, with a big red bag full of presents, traveling from house to house, in the dark, in secret, distributes his little gifts that will make the day of many kids the following morning. Twinkles in the little eyes...
